One thing I noticed when I was configuring the various apps' push notifications in the Note 12 Turbo. Thought I would share about it.

Besides toggling the usual "Autostart", "No restrictions" for the battery usage and "Yes" to notifications for each of my essential apps, I still had to tap on the app's Notifications again to dive into each different notification category to toggle further.

I noticed that even after I had enabled "Yes" for notifications, the individual notification categories under the app were mostly off by default for Floating, Sound, Vibration, etc. So I had to manually customize each and every single thing before the notifications were functioning properly as intended.
